titleOfInvention | Hardcoat compositions |
abstract | A hardcoat composition comprises (a) an epoxy silane compound, (b) a reactive silicone additive and (c) photo-acid generator. The reactive silicone additive has one of the following general structures:formula (I) or X-SiR 1 R 2 -(O-SiR 1 R 2 )n-X (Formula 2) wherein: R 1 , R 2 , and R 3 are independently a C1-C6 alkyl group or aromatic group with or without substitution; X is a curable group selected from -OH, -OR, -OC(0)R, -OSiY^Y3, -CHzCHrL-SiYVY3, and -C(O)(R) 3 , wherein: L is a divalent linkage group; Y 1 , Y 2 , and Y 3 are independently selected from a C1-C6 alkyl group, and a curable group selected from -OH, -OC(O)R, and -OR, with the proviso that at least one of Y 1 , Y 2 , and Y 3 is a curable group; R is a C1-C4 alkyl group; and n is at least 2 and m is at least 1, provided that the weight average molecular weight (M w ) of the reactive silicone additive is no more than 4200. |
